Study of Synchronous Technology in High-Speed Continuous Variable Quantum Key Distribution System

    In high-speed continuous-variable quantum key distribution system, frame synchronous technology is one of the most important technologies to ensure accurate access to effective information carried by quantum signals. A simple and efficient frame synchronization theoretical method based on the measurement results of the quadratures of coherent states with balanced homodyne detector is proposed. This synchronous method in the continuous-variable quantum key distribution system is experimentally realized with repetition frequency of 25 MHz based on Gaussian modulation coherent states, and the performance of the proposed synchronous method is analyzed in detail. The results show that the proposed frame synchronization method can effectively overcome the disturbance from the environmental factor in the key distribution of quantum signals, and thus realizes efficient frame synchronization between the two communicators.
